OpenAI Staff Fund Rival Super PAC Against President

OpenAI staffers have donated over $215,000 to Guardrails Alliance, a Super PAC advocating for stricter AI regulations. This group aims to counter Leading the Future, a pro-AI industry Super PAC supported by OpenAI president Greg Brockman, which has received over $100 million from technology industry leaders. Seven current and one former OpenAI employee have contributed to Guardrails Alliance.
One significant donation of $200,000 came from Juan Felipe Cerón Uribe, a research engineer at OpenAI since 2022. Cerón Uribe expressed concerns that AI research on mitigating societal harms might be wasted without regulations holding private companies accountable. He stated his decision to donate was easy, given Leading the Future's stance on keeping AI unregulated and Guardrails Alliance's efforts to push back.
These donations, though a small portion of Guardrails Alliance's $15 million goal, highlight internal tensions at OpenAI regarding AI policy. While Brockman and his wife have committed $50 million to Leading the Future, Guardrails Alliance cofounder Shaunna Thomas believes public opinion can be leveraged to counter the financial disparity, aiming to follow Leading the Future into more political races.
This internal company conflict over AI regulation signals growing pressure on tech leaders to address ethical concerns. It could influence future AI policy, potentially leading to increased scrutiny and compliance costs for businesses developing or utilizing AI technologies.
